Some tips about p2pool:
- It can take several hours for payments to ramp up. You are quite likely to earn more than in normal pools in the long run.
- You can use several p2pool nodes as backup: your work is not lost, you'll get paid for doing work on whichever nodes you choose
- Use a lower intensity if you can to keep a low latency (if you're getting a lot of invalid shares)
- Check ping to the nodes you're connecting to. Choose the nodes that are closer to you.
- In cgminer, if you have a good config with -g 1, it works better than -g 2 for p2pool. Use only one thread if possible.

FAQ:
 *  When I get coins? Look at "Stats"->"Expected time to block" - this is the estimated time after which you will get a coins.
 *  Where can I find the stats of my miner? Look at "Graph" -> find your own wallet address.
 *  Why I got so much coins? how much got the others? Look at "Stats"->"Last blocks", click on "last block link" you see payouts for miners (find your wallet address).
 *   This pool has a low hashrate, why I should mine here? P2Pool network functions as a whole, no matter on which node you mine. What matters is the distance from your mining rig - network connection delays.
